WebThe reason fighting happens in hockey is the incediental contact that happens after almost every play, whether its in the crease after a whistle, a late hit, or some trash talking on the ice. Other sports would give out fines for all of that, but usually not the NHL. There’s no real existing explanation as to why the NHL hasn’t taken a harder line against fighting. One potential explanation is that it’s one of the traditions of the sport that the “old guard” doesn’t necessarily want to do away with.
